boyo
noun, Irish
Synonyms and Antonyms of BOYO
a male person who has not yet reached adulthood <a novel about a self-assertive, self-reliant boyo growing up in working-class Dublin>
Synonyms boychick (or boychik), boyo [Irish], callant [chiefly Scottish], lad, laddie, nipper, shaveling, shaver, sonny, stripling, tad, youth
Related Words adolescent, juvenile, kid, kiddie (also kiddy), kiddo, minor, moppet, teenager, tween, youngling, youngster; brat, gamin, guttersnipe, hobbledehoy, imp, squirt, urchin, whippersnapper; schoolboy; toddler, tot, tyke (also tike); mama's boy, mollycoddle
